Supermarkets told to accept responsibility in Qld dairy crisis

DAIRY CRISIS: Retailers have been told they need to take responsibility for their role in the dairy crisis.

COLES, Woolworths and milk processors could be forced to appear before a public hearing in Canberra to justify why they pay Queensland dairy farmers less for milk than what it costs to produce.
